Notice of Land Use Decision LU 25-037809 HR

Portland, ORLocal News

Portland's latest Land Use Decision concerns a Historic Resource Review at 233 SW Naito Parkway, published on June 23, 2025. The public has until July 14, 2025, at 4:30 PM to appeal the decision. This review is part of the city’s broader strategy to balance development with historical preservation. The city offers various resources for residents, including the ability to download the notice in PDF format from its official website. Grace Jeffreys, a city planner, is available for questions regarding the review process.
